Beispiel #1
0
Job::Job(int flags,
	Priority priority,
	Manager& manager,
	IAllocator& allocator,
	IAllocator& job_allocator)
	: BaseEntry(1, (flags & SYNC_EVENT) != 0, allocator)
	, m_manager(manager)
	, m_priority(priority)
	, m_auto_destroy((flags & AUTO_DESTROY) != 0)
	, m_scheduled(false)
	, m_executed(false)
	, m_job_allocator(job_allocator)
{
	setJobName("Unknown Job");
}
ProgressDlg::ProgressDlg(const QString &jobName, QWidget *parent)
    : QWidget(parent),
      ui(new Ui::ProgressDlgClass)
{
    ui->setupUi(this);

    setWindowFlags(Qt::SplashScreen);

    //ui.toolButtonShowDetails->setChecked(false);
    //ui.textBrowserDetails->hide();
    //on_toolButtonShowDetails_toggled(true);

    setJobName(jobName);

    connect(ui->pushButtonClose, SIGNAL(clicked()), this, SIGNAL(widgetClosed()));

}